Prime Minister Pashinyan Sends Condolences to Iranian President
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an has sent a condolence message to the President of the Islamic Republic of Iran, Hassan Rouhani, regarding the death of several dozens of people due to flooding. This information is provided by the Prime Minister's press service.
In the message, the Prime Minister stated:
“I am deeply shocked by the news of the death of several dozens of people due to the flooding that has struck our friendly Iran.
On behalf of the Armenian people and personally, I express my sincere condolences to you and the friendly people of Iran and convey words of comfort and encouragement to the families and relatives of the victims.
Armenia is ready to support the friendly people of Iran during this difficult time and provide necessary assistance to overcome the consequences of the disaster.”
